Notwithstanding any provision of this chapter, the Bank of North Dakota shall adopt rules to implement this chapter. The rules may include a formula for determining the ratio of reserves in the loan guarantee fund to the amount of guaranteed loans, the maximum dollar amount of a guarantee, and the maximum allowable annual interest rate on a loan eligible for a guarantee.
